New Delhi, May 29 --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has told families of hostages held in Gaza that Israel has accepted a new ceasefire proposal presented by U.S. President Donald Trump's Middle East envoy Steve Witkoff, Israeli media reported on Thursday.

Palestinian militant group Hamas said earlier that it had received the new proposal from mediators and was studying it.

Hamas on Thursday said it was studying a new proposal from Steve Witkoff, after the US envoy said he was optimistic about a possible Gaza ceasefire.
